To: Dispatch Desk
Subject: Permit blueprints — urgent run

Records team requires the stamped blueprint set for the Thornquay Mill permit moved today. Set is with Drafting, third floor, Bexley House. Four sheets, one tube, sealed. Municipal office closes 16:00; courier must arrive by 15:30 or the filing slips a week. No substitutions on the document set — if anything is missing, abort and notify Records immediately. Log the run under the Thornquay file. The courier hand-over is governed by the following instruction:

drop instructions, hahip-badug: the quenox ralath courier leaves the kaseth fraiel rusiel tameth belys istdor ralion giliel ledger at gate 7830 under passcode 165413

Finance Review Summary — Ashgrove Pilot

Welcome aboard! Quick picture for you: our pilot with the Marlowe & Dunn retail chain wrapped last month with better numbers than expected — sell-through up 14% across their twelve Brindlemoor stores, and returns well under forecast. Costs ran slightly hot on logistics, but nothing scary. The pilot team wants to scale to forty stores by spring. Before your first leadership meeting, please review the note that follows.

management briefing: Only 33 of the 205 pilot accounts renewed Kasath, so a churn review is set for October 17. Weniusek Logistics is in early talks to buy Holethax Freight for about $345.6 million.

For the weekly sync: the plant-watering scheduler on the Fernholt greenhouse fleet has drifted from baseline. Two controllers are watering on a six-hour cycle instead of twelve, and moisture thresholds were bumped manually after last month's heat event without a commit. Soil sensors are now fighting the overrides. Action: revert all controllers to the declared config, add a drift check to the nightly audit, and ban SSH edits on production units. For reference, baseline is the following configuration values.

deployment values, fadup-yajef:
holath:
  pin: 9138
  metrics_host: metrics.holath.zemvarlabs.internal
  tenant: silir
  seal: seal_bbfb687b

[ ] Verify catalog cache invalidation before shipping the Merrow pricing update. Last time we flushed only the product-detail keys and the category pages served stale prices for an hour — support was thrilled. This release, run the full invalidation script against both cache tiers and spot-check three categories afterward. Confirm against the release build token below.

session token of kahog-bahif = htk9_f63daec35